index-legacy.c27b9e1f.js 7.5 KB

1
  1. !function(){var e=document.createElement("style");e.innerHTML="._itemWrap_1vqpc_1{background-color:#fff;margin-bottom:.32rem;border-radius:.26667rem}._itemWrap_1vqpc_1 ._topWrap_1vqpc_6{padding:.4rem .34667rem;display:flex;flex-direction:row;align-items:center;justify-content:space-between;border-bottom:.02667rem solid #f2f2f2}._itemWrap_1vqpc_1:nth-last-child(1) ._itemRight_1vqpc_14{border-bottom:none!important}._itemWrap_1vqpc_1 ._itemLeft_1vqpc_17{display:flex;flex-direction:row;align-items:center}._itemWrap_1vqpc_1 ._itemLeft_1vqpc_17 ._headerWrap_1vqpc_22{width:1.06667rem;height:1.06667rem;border-radius:50%;margin-right:.26667rem;overflow:hidden}._itemWrap_1vqpc_1 ._itemLeft_1vqpc_17 ._headerWrap_1vqpc_22 img{width:100%;height:100%}._itemWrap_1vqpc_1 ._itemRight_1vqpc_14{height:1.28rem;display:flex;flex-direction:row;align-items:center;justify-content:space-between;padding-right:.34667rem;width:8.05333rem}._itemWrap_1vqpc_1 ._itemRight_1vqpc_14 ._infoWrap_1vqpc_42 p{font-size:.42667rem;font-weight:500;color:#333;line-height:.58667rem}._itemWrap_1vqpc_1 ._itemRight_1vqpc_14 ._msgIcon_1vqpc_48{width:.64rem;height:.64rem}._itemWrap_1vqpc_1 ._bottomWrap_1vqpc_52{display:flex;flex-direction:row;align-items:top;padding:.4rem .32rem;font-size:.37333rem;font-family:PingFangSC-Medium,PingFang SC;font-weight:500;color:#333;line-height:.53333rem}._itemWrap_1vqpc_1 ._bottomWrap_1vqpc_52 p{width:1.28rem;padding-top:.05333rem;margin-bottom:.16rem}._itemWrap_1vqpc_1 ._bottomWrap_1vqpc_52 ._statusTagWrap_1vqpc_68{width:7.06667rem;display:flex;flex-direction:row;align-items:top;flex-wrap:wrap;margin-top:.02667rem}._itemWrap_1vqpc_1 ._bottomWrap_1vqpc_52 ._statusTagWrap_1vqpc_68 ._statusTag_1vqpc_68{font-size:.32rem;font-family:PingFangSC-Medium,PingFang SC;font-weight:500;color:#f67146;line-height:.50667rem;padding:.02667rem .21333rem;margin-right:.16rem;margin-bottom:.16rem;background:#ffe7da;border-radius:.10667rem}\n",document.head.appendChild(e),System.register(["./index-legacy.eb062188.js","./index-legacy.ad813f4d.js","./logo-legacy.56c05c44.js","./default-icon-legacy.59172ab1.js","./msg-icon-legacy.53a0c92f.js","./index-legacy.4e015ad0.js","./icon-call-message-legacy.418e09d8.js","./index-legacy.761bf286.js","./index-legacy.fecc738b.js"],(function(e){"use strict";var t,i,a,s,o,n,l,c,r,p,m,d,g,_,h,u,f,v,A,q,w,W,b,y,T,M,C;return{setters:[function(e){t=e.d,i=e.ag,a=e.c,s=e.q,o=e.F,n=e.r,l=e.$,c=e.b1,r=e.aj,p=e.a5,m=e.ak,d=e.P,g=e.e,_=e.g,h=e.m,u=e.o},function(e){f=e.O},function(e){v=e.s,A=e.l},function(e){q=e.d},function(e){w=e.m},function(e){W=e.g},function(e){b=e.i,y=e.a},function(e){T=e.G,M=e.a},function(e){C=e.I}],execute:function(){var E="_itemWrap_1vqpc_1",U="_topWrap_1vqpc_6",j="_itemRight_1vqpc_14",x="_itemLeft_1vqpc_17",B="_headerWrap_1vqpc_22",F="_infoWrap_1vqpc_42",I="_msgIcon_1vqpc_48",N="_bottomWrap_1vqpc_52",R="_statusTagWrap_1vqpc_68",Q="_statusTag_1vqpc_68",k=t({props:["item"],emits:["toMsg"],name:"teacher-item",setup:(e,{emit:t})=>(i(),()=>a(o,null,[a("div",{class:E,onClick:()=>{t("toMsg",e.item)}},[a("div",{class:U},[a("div",{class:x},[a("div",{class:B},[a("img",{src:e.item.avatar?e.item.avatar:q,alt:""},null)])]),a("div",{class:j},[a("div",{class:F},[a("p",null,[e.item.nickname])]),a("img",{class:I,src:w,alt:""},null)])]),a("div",null,[a("div",{class:N},[a("p",null,[s("声部:")]),a("div",{class:R},[e.item.subjectName.split(",").map((e=>a("div",{class:Q},[e||"暂无声部"])))])])])])]))});e("default",t({name:"school-detail",setup(){const e=i(),t=n({list:[],info:{},heightV:0,scrollTop:0,showMessage:!1,selectItem:{}}),q=()=>{e.push({path:"/school-eidt",query:{page:"type"}})};l((()=>{window.addEventListener("scroll",E),(async()=>{const e=(_.user.data.schoolInfos||[]).map((e=>e.id)).join(",");try{const{data:i}=await h.get(`/api-school/school/detail/${e}`,{});t.info=i}catch(i){u(i.message)}})(),(async()=>{try{const{data:e}=await h.post("/api-school/teacher/page",{data:{page:1,rows:9999,delFlag:!1}});t.list=e.rows}catch(e){u(e.message)}})()})),c((()=>{window.removeEventListener("scroll",E)}));const w=e=>{t.heightV=e},E=()=>{const e=window.pageYOffset||document.documentElement.scrollTop||document.body.scrollTop||0;t.scrollTop=e};return()=>a(o,null,[a("div",{class:v.schoolWrap},[a(f,{onGetHeight:w},{default:()=>[a(r,{border:!1,background:t.heightV>t.scrollTop?"transparent":"#fff"},{right:()=>a(p,{style:{fontSize:"24px"},name:"data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AADAAAAAwCAYAAABXAvmHAAAAAXNSR0IArs4c6QAAA+JJREFUaEPtmU9oFFccx7+/mbUhVl3aiwjaXvYiOQQyY6iiFwWpf1qkkt1EvUmTeCzEUiO6b4UqVMWjRntU426oiNg/CHpoRTE7L5BDKBQ96BbES6WJJlSz85OxWTM7zmzerMnuRPOOM29mvp/f3zfvEeb5oHmuH+82QEtLy2oiOgpgI4BlNfbWKICbzNw7NDT0Z9C3Az3Q3NzcFIvFbtdBuFfr6OTk5Lrh4eERP4hAAMMwrgHYVmOrB33uZynl9rAATwF8GBGAZ1LKJWEB2P2AlLKmCW8YhtL3K4WQ0gvmykMLAKoWWPBAgAVUDfj+5oBpmluYuQ/AqirDqKBpWmc+n//N7/k594BhGA/fQnxJc0FK+ckCQDUWmAqhswBWVhtCRNRlWdavAd8fB9A4dW9cSum7KohyEjvG+XoK4JyUsnNeLSUAkGmanzuiLctyEr1sZVCCiawHVMMysgCcad8Gts8AZIPQTemsb65UDRCiDxQqJaufpfnILgN28Y/pJOa/SeR8+03VACH7QGC99wJwb8dyNNh5cFmDfEgi++msJvFcAHBf5yI8Gr0J8PrXYslJXt5N6Vz/rALMRQixSJ0B0FUulE6QuLQ/9E+96lpEtVrMNI9Fshug05551zFib6WBgWKkATjdsR5k3wDwgUvoPTTorXTg4pNK8FUn8UwWVb3PB9tXYRHnASyffobHoOlr6XC/71aK+911BeBv2hoR134HYLpE2QDvJJG7omKE+gKI1HkAu8uEEgtK5zIq4p05dQNg0d4D8HGP0CsQ2a8IYFeVQ6VGWBcAFqnNAH4BoLsARjA+sZZ+uDrmXPP0mcBGWHMAFm0JQLsL4GOX+H+go5UOZe+XrqmW8ZoC8LdfLsXixjsAmlzii9CxlQ5lr7vDKXIA7OSbSF0GsMOTtD2Uzp30Jm30ADLJNJiER+gFEtk9fhUnUgAskjsA+gmA5hIr8a+9gU4NTEQagI90NMEu3gFoqUvoY7ygNfT9pUJQvY+EB/jYro/wX3EQQMIl9DlY20SZ/luVmlXdAbitTUeT5tR6p+ZPj/9/D50dvYqj/gCi/TjAPR7xfZTOds8kfqqRKZ1PVOoDqkdMb/zzcibZAdAFsHupQrewYtlG6jr7IpFINMTj8fPM/AURNSgAjUop437zZuuQr6zVs0g9AODe8yzgubaGjvY/dkSYprmXmX9UEP5qChFdtixrZyiAkMesHoBkAaDSluMENH0DHb4oSwLCADDzk1gs9tng4OBfoQCcyYoH3T4hlNoChrOnowG8j0TWObJ9PRRDyDnovqHr+ndB4l95R9WNUZ23AFBvz7wEGz4uT68z61QAAAAASUVORK5CYII=",onClick:q},null)})]}),a("div",{class:v.absWrap},[a("div",{class:v.schoolMainTitle},[a("div",{class:v.schoolMainLeft},[a("img",{src:t.info.logo?t.info.logo:A,alt:""},null)]),a("div",{class:v.schoolMainRight},[a("p",{class:v.schoolMainTitle},[t.info.name]),a("p",{class:v.schoolMainSub},[t.info.provinceName,t.info.cityName])])]),a("div",{class:v.detailInfo},[a("p",null,[a("span",null,[s("主管领导")]),t.info.emergencyContact]),a("p",null,[a("span",null,[s("管理老师")]),t.info.educationalAdministrationUsername]),a("p",null,[a("span",null,[s("学年制")]),W[t.info.schoolSystem]," "]),a("p",null,[a("span",null,[s("邮箱账号")]),t.info.email]),a("p",{class:v.flexP},[a("span",null,[s("学校地址")]),s(" "),a("p",null,[t.info.address])])])]),a("div",{class:[v.teacherList]},[a("h2",{class:v.teacherTitle},[a("div",{class:v.dot},null),a("p",null,[s("伴学老师")])]),t.list.length>0?a("div",null,[t.list.map((e=>a(k,{item:e,onToMsg:e=>{t.selectItem=e,t.showMessage=!0}},null)))]):a(m,{tips:"暂无伴学老师"},null)])]),a(d,{show:t.showMessage,"onUpdate:show":e=>t.showMessage=e,position:"bottom",style:{background:"transparent"}},{default:()=>[a("div",{class:v.codeContainer},[a("div",{class:v.codeBottom},[a(p,{name:"cross",size:22,class:v.close,color:"#666",onClick:()=>t.showMessage=!1},null),a("h3",{class:v.title},[a("i",null,null),s("联系方式")]),a(T,{columnNum:2,border:!1},{default:()=>[a(M,{onClick:()=>{g({api:"joinChatGroup",content:{type:"single",id:t.selectItem.imUserId}}),t.showMessage=!1}},{icon:()=>a(C,{class:v.shareImg,src:b},null),text:()=>a("div",{class:v.shareText},[s("发送消息")])}),a(M,{onClick:()=>{g({api:"callPhone",content:{phone:t.selectItem.phone}}),t.showMessage=!1}},{icon:()=>a(C,{class:v.shareImg,src:y},null),text:()=>a("div",{class:v.shareText},[s("拨打电话")])})]})])])]})])}}))}}}))}();